American Century Companies, Inc., founded in 1958 by James E. Stowers Jr. as Twentieth Century Mutual Funds and headquartered in Kansas City, Missouri, is a privately held investment management firm renowned for its focus on delivering investment results to clients while supporting medical research. Starting with just $100,000 from 24 shareholders, it rebranded to American Century Investments in 1997 and now manages hundreds of billions in assets across mutual funds, ETFs, and institutional portfolios, emphasizing no-load funds and a client-centric approach. The firm’s unique ownership structure sees over 40% of its profits funneled to the Stowers Institute for Medical Research, which it majority-owns, funding groundbreaking biomedical research, while Nomura Holdings holds a significant minority stake. With a global presence in cities like New York, London, and Hong Kong, and a workforce of around 1,400, American Century blends financial expertise with a mission to improve lives through both wealth creation and scientific advancement.

American Century Companies's Q2 2019 Portfolio in Review

As of Q2 2019, American Century Companies held 1,423 positions worth $100B, up 1.8% from $98.7B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 18% of the portfolio.

American Century Companies's Q2 2019 filing shows 209 new, 531 increased, 497 reduced and 163 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Dow Inc: 3,155,090 shares worth $156M. The largest sale was Apple, an estimated $297M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Financials at 17% of assets, up from 16% a quarter earlier, followed by Healthcare and Technology.
